Shack Stack & Bacon Cheese Fries While everyoneās clamouring for Shake Shack at Jewel Changi Airport, I found myself in another (albeit shorter and faster-moving) queue in SSās motherland New York. I got these items to go, but at 5pm, there was still a pretty long queue and the whole restaurant was crowded with people waiting for their orders. You get a buzzer to collect your food, and the staff are all in a hurry to get things done with regular reminders of āKitchen, time is money!ā abound every few minutes.
After trying their signature items, I can see why theyāre so popular. The Shack Stack comes with both the regular beef patty as well as the mushroom patty. The breaded mushroom patty has a layer of cheese in it, and itās amazing when itās all hot and gooey. The beef patty is also very tender and moist. The burger is amazing if you eat it while itās hot, so make sure you dig in within 15 minutes or else itāll cool down and the cheese hardens.
I requested for the cheese to be packed separately, so I also tried the fries on their own before slathering them in cheese and bacon. The hot fries were super crispy and not too salty. One thingās for sure - the Americans sure know how to make their fries taste damn good. The cheese sauce also hardens after a few minutes, so you really gotta enjoy all this while itās hot. Personally I feel the bacon made the cheese fries too salty, so if I went back to Shake Shack, Iād just order the regular fries.
Overall, Shake Shack makes some good burgers, but after trying In-N-Out in Los Angeles, I donāt think they quite match up. I would revisit Shake Shack if there was no queue, but I definitely wonāt be queueing for more than half an hour at Jewel for this.
